
ENDA-C2000 Stack Gas Analyzer System
Overview
The ENDA-C2000 Series is a lineup of units for the continuous monitoring of residual NH3 contained in emissions from ammonia dry method denitrification equipment. Measurement is highly accurate thanks to the use of a new drift-free chemiluminescent analysis (CLA) device. Used in semiconductor fabrication plants, the units are designed to provide a long life. The units are simple to use thanks to such features as an integrated analysis and operating instruments, front-panel operation, and self-diagnosis. The units are well suited for denitration catalyst inspection, controlling NH3 injection volumes, the prevention of ammonium sulfate crystal formation, facilities inspection, and process control.
Features
- The units are equipped with a new drift-free chemiluminescent analysis (CLA) device.
- The units are capable of a minimum range of 0ppm-10ppm for NH3 and NOx.
- The units are equipped with a revolutionary magnetopneumatic method oxygen analysis device that works using oxygen's ordinary magnetism.
- Front-panel operation offers enhanced ease of use.
- Equipped with numerous functions, such as computer monitoring of analysis conditions, control, data processing, and memory, the units are simple to use and require minimal maintenance.
- The units are fully equipped with self-diagnostic functions.
- The units can be configured to meet the needs of a wide range of installation sites.
